Acne Mark Therapies That Work
Acne marks can be tough to eliminate. There are many alternatives to assist lessen the appearance of acne scars consisting of natural solutions, over the counter and clinical therapies.


Skin specialists commonly execute surgical procedure to lessen the look of serious marks. This includes removing or loosening the scar and after that closing the location with stitches or a skin graft.

Subcision
When treating atrophic (depressed) scars, subcision can help lift indentations. It functions by puncturing the coarse bands that secure the surface area of the skin to the deeper tissue beneath. This releases the skin and allows it to climb, developing a smooth look. The arise from subcision are resilient, however it is not effective for ice-pick scars or raised marks (hypertrophic).

To do the treatment, clients get a local anesthetic. Then, a doctor inserts a small needle into the skin near each mark clinical depression. This activates a launch of collagen, raising the imprints and improving the skin's texture.

The therapy additionally advertises the growth of new collagen, more reducing the appearance of acne scars over time. Microneedling
Unlike ablative therapies and deep chemical peels that can damage melanocytes and create post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ation, microneedling is risk-free for all Fitzpatrick skin tones. This cosmetic therapy utilizes a handheld tool to supply microscopic needle punctures to the surface area of the skin, promoting collagen production for more also and freshened skin tone and appearance.

It is particularly efficient for reducing the look of rolling and boxcar scars, but it can be made use of on all atrophic acne scars. Microneedling can also be incorporated with subcision and dermal fillers for more dramatic cosmetic outcomes.

Microneedling is thought about minimally invasive and does not generate considerable side effects, yet there may be some minor skin irritability promptly after treatment. You can decrease the results by remaining hydrated and making use of an at-home treatment for level of sensitivity. It is also vital to prevent excessive sunlight exposure adhering to the treatment. Dermal Fillers
Facial fillers, such as Juvederm, Restylane, Sculptra and Bellafill, can fill in the clinical depressions left behind by acne marks to provide the skin a more even look. These injectable gels include hyaluronic acid, which provides quantity medspa and structure for the skin. They might also have lasting materials that motivate collagen manufacturing in the long term.

Filler therapies are quick and reasonably painless thanks to numbing lotions used and cool compresses on the skin to decrease pain. Clients can return to regular tasks instantly after therapy. Bruising, soreness and swelling may happen in the cured area yet will generally discolor within 24 hr.

When coupled with ablative or non-ablative laser resurfacing, chemical peels for hyperpigmentation and enhancement of skin appearance and RF microneedling for improving collagen alteration, this treatment can be extremely reliable in decreasing the look of boxcar, pick and icepick acne scars. PMMA fillers, such as the Bellafill item, combine temporary volumizing with long-term stimulation of collagen development, transforming acne scars right into smooth, even skin.

Laser Treatments
Extreme pulsed light therapies (such as the Lumenis UltraPulse CO2) can assist boost hypertrophic and keloidal scars, which are elevated, red or purplish-colored. Laser resurfacing is another treatment that functions well on some kinds of acne marks. With ablative or non-ablative fractional laser resurfacing, your doctor eliminates skin cells that are harmed by acne scarring, aiding the newer skin cells to assimilate far better with the surrounding area.

Chemical peels off and dermabrasion can also decrease the look of certain acne scars, such as rolling or shallow boxcar marks. However, individuals with darker skin might develop dark patches (post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ation) after these treatments.

Along with these therapies, minor surgical treatment can aid deal with deep acne scars. With surgical excision or punch grafting, a medical care specialist uses a scalpel to eliminate a deep mark and then stitches the wound closed. Additionally, a medical care professional can utilize a skin graft from one more part of your body to complete deep acne scars.
